Macy's Says Higher Income Customers Remain Resilient -- Market Talk
Dow Jones03-18
0958 ET - Macy's said its business is performing well in the first quarter of the current fiscal year. It said its customers tend to have higher incomes and have been more resilient than lower income shoppers. Nevertheless, its sales and earnings guidance for 2026 is below what it achieved in 2025 mainly due to macro and geopolitical pressures, executives said. Shares climb 8.3%. (suzanne.kapner@wsj.com)
